Output 51a9e1c60ae1758a528ced3f68fc7fa5a678f1c6ad24cc7e92bb8fcd88eec4b1:0

value
389243
script pubkey
OP_0 OP_PUSHBYTES_20 117315685d2c165de7a86be101f68e1715b740ef
address
bc1qz9e326za9st9meagd0ssra5wzu2mws80wqvcj8
transaction
51a9e1c60ae1758a528ced3f68fc7fa5a678f1c6ad24cc7e92bb8fcd88eec4b1
spent
true